Three new Huracáns at the start in Brno. Jiřího Mičánek’s team awaits hectic premiere
For the firts time tem Mičánek Motorsport powered by Buggyra will start with three Lamborghini Huracán Super Trofeo EVO2. Masaryk Circuit in Brno will witness the premiere during Masaryk Racing Days. This meeting will close circuit season in Central Europe.

„We've had a busy week and a busy weekend ahead,“ told with a smile Jiří Mičánek jr., Mičánek Motorsport powered by Buggyra team manager. There were plenty days of difficult preparations before start of all three car at Brno circuit.
Two of the cars team got from Lamborghini’s factory in Sant´ Agata Bolognese just only a few days before. „In last two races of Lamborghini Super Trofeo Europe we lost two cars and we had to change the engine in the third one. So we will have really three new cars at the start. The last one we got on Tuesday at 10 o’clock, one day took stickers in team colours day and one day we had to do car set up to be on Thursday on track,“ explained Jiří Mičánek.
All three cars will start in both sprints, one of them will race at Saturday’s one hour endurance. „Sprint start we agreed with Pepa Záruba, who should race to win in his category. Kurt Wagner completed the race at Hungaroring this spring at podium. So he should fight for top positions this weekend. Libor Dvořáček will be third driver,“ Jiří Mičánek reveals team members. Wagner and Dvořáček, who are teammates in the same racing format in the Lamborghini Super Trofeo, will go into the endurance race.
Josef Záruba will return behind the wheel of Huracán after three month brake, when he became father. „It’s home race. I have nice memories from Brno, where I won the title. So I am very glad to agree with Jirka to race for the team,“ stated Záruba. He’s also happy for weather forecast. „I know fans will not like rain, but they can enjoy more interesting races. For me it’s good news, I love to race Huracán on wet track.“
Záruba added he wants to win in GTC class, when he will meet team partners with Huracáns, Dennis Waszek with another Lamborghini and fleet of Porsches.
Even for such a professional team like Mičánek Motorsport powered by Buggyra are three cars on the grid logistical challenge. „It’s hard for coordination and personal. But it’s our home race. We have an advantage, that we do not have to test somewhere and we have our shop just close to paddock. I believe we won’t have critical issues a we will enjoy the weekend at 100 percent,“ hopes team boss.
Also because he will meet a lot of team partners and friends in Brno. „We had bad luck for home races, they were usually raced at the same time as our priority races. I am very glad it will work this year a we will meet all the people.“
That’s why Jiří Mičanek won’t race even he drove at Hungaroring this spring and won GTC class with Bronislav Formánek and they took overall second position.
With Masaryk Racing Days the season on the Masaryk circuit will reach a pinnacle, too. Beside zone championship FIA CEZ fan will see series BOSS GP, where single seaters F1 and GP2 will race.
